any body been to rayong or chanchaburi. is it like pattaya
Skeptic7 replied to yogi yogi's topic in Central Thailand
Been to both. Depends on what you're going for or looking for. Neither was similar to Pattaya IMO. Went to Rayong 7 years ago with gf and stayed at a nice hotel with beautiful big swimming pool and just across from the beach. Sleepy beach town. It was splendid. Almost no tourists and beach was vacant. Traffic on beach road was extremely light. Almost none. We had a very nice time. Some good restaurants too. Chantaburi is a nice town. Clean and upscale. Pretty place. Not much on nightlife, but some good dining and hotels. Went 14 years ago, but friend still lives there and says it hasn't changed much. -
